What Are the Steps to Becoming a Web Developer?
You should be familiar with HTML, CSS, and JavaScript if you want to work as a Web Developer. It's also a good idea to brush up on your CSS and CSS framework knowledge. These core web development abilities will provide you with the foundation and reasoning necessary to communicate with computer languages.
Source: Safalta.com
Register here to prepare for the course you are interested in.
1. Understand the fundamentals of web development
The easiest way to get started as a Web Developer is to master the foundations of web development, such as HTML (Hypertext Markup Language), CSS (Cascading Style Sheets), and JavaScript.
Many aspiring Web developers are increasingly enrolling in coding boot camps to expedite their learning. Coding boot camps have succeeded because they are short, intense, and focused on outcomes and employment — their goal is to acquire job-ready skills as quickly as possible, making them a more valuable investment for aspiring Web developers. According to Indeed, four out of every five organizations in the United States have recruited a coding boot camp alumnus.
The benefits of coding bootcamps are becoming increasingly apparent over time. For one thing, web development naturally attracts people from many walks of life, many of whom are mid-career transitioning — people who value a clear and quick path to skill improvement. Employers are increasingly valuing skills and experience over schooling, putting anyone who can demonstrate their ability on a level playing field with Developers with a college diploma.
It's worth noting that Web Developers, more than most other professions, must be dedicated to continuous learning to keep up with developments in web development and programming languages, tools, and trends.
Quick Links-
Web Developer Job Description: Job Duties and Job Summary
Web Developer Interview Questions - Check The Complete Guide Here
Web Developer Salary In India: Check The Average Web Developer Salary
2. Decide on a development specialty
You'll need to choose a specialization as your skills develop. What are the different sorts of web development, though? Web developers are divided into three categories:
A front-end developer is someone who works on the front end of a website. A Front-End Developer is responsible for the "client-side" of web development, which refers to any part of the site or app that users interact with. This can involve the layout, design, and user interaction with a website.
The back-end developer is a person who works on the back-end of a website A Back-End Developer is a web developer who works on the "server side" of the process. This is concerned with how a website works and can include databases, servers, networks, and hosting, among other things.
A Full-Stack Developer is familiar with both front-and back-end development and works with both sides of a website.
3. Become familiar with the most important programming languages for web development.
Whatever your field of study, you'll need to be familiar with a variety of programming languages for web development and design. So, which programming languages are the most popular?
Three computer language families serve as the foundation for almost all elements of web development:
HTML is a hypertext markup language (Hypertext Markup Language)
CSS (Cascading Style Sheets (Cascading Style Sheets)
JavaScript
The list continues on and on — these are only the beginning. In reality, web development is such a broad and varied field that a list of all the tasks it can include (together with all the coding languages and markup languages you might need to complete them) would take up much too much room. Fortunately, as a professional, you may identify and focus on the ones that are most beneficial to you.
4. Create projects to hone your web developer abilities.
You're ready to start constructing once you've mastered the fundamentals of HTML, CSS, and JavaScript, as well as a foundation of programming skills. You'll gain experience using an ever-expanding set of Web Developer talents as you progress. Some of these are technical or "hard" abilities, such as SQL or Python programming, using the jQuery library of functions for more efficient programming, or using version control tools like Git. The greatest method to improve your web development skills is to start playing around with them; the more you use them, the better you will become.
There are a variety of web design talents that Web Developers should possess, with the awareness that responsive design is likely the most important. While Web Developers aren't usually in charge of the overall site design, having a thorough understanding of basic design ideas is advantageous. Front-end developers, in particular, program the interfaces that users interact with, and having a good understanding of user-centered design can help them be far more effective.
5. Create a portfolio of your web development work.
When looking for web development employment, your best tool is a captivating Web Developer portfolio that highlights your strongest talents. When creating a portfolio that stands out from the crowd, there are three things to keep in mind.
First and foremost, your Web Developer portfolio should showcase a wide range of web development projects. You don't want to include every project you've ever worked on in your professional portfolio; instead, it should serve as a highlight reel that not only showcases your greatest work but also illustrates your versatility. You want to be selective and highlight your greatest work, but your selection should be diverse enough to demonstrate a thorough understanding of the position's numerous components.
Second, consider what distinguishes you and your work. Emphasize the web development talents that will help you stand out the most — not just in the work you include in your portfolio, but also in the way it is presented. For example, if you're applying for design jobs, your portfolio website should have a strong front end – a fantastic user experience with a pleasing layout.
Third, demonstrate your method. Employers aren't just interested in the quality of your work; they're also interested in how you solve challenges. Don't be hesitant to present each example as a case study, with a narrative describing your thought process and the problem you were attempting to tackle with the project.
How Can I Quickly Become a Web Developer?
Coding boot camps have been a popular choice for aspiring Web Developers because they provide hands-on training and the opportunity to build job-ready skills in as short as 12 weeks.
Many Web Developers have traditionally begun their careers with a bachelor's degree in software engineering, computer science, or a similar discipline. It is conceivable, though, to come from an entirely different industry. Indeed, an increasing number of professionals are taking steps later in their careers to learn development from the ground up, either self-taught or through a coding bootcamp diploma.